What is a biofilm disruptor?

Simply put, biofilm disruptors infiltrate and literally disrupt the colony of bacteria from within. As individual microorganisms, these bad bacteria are easier to eliminate. A biofilm disruptor then clears out the leftover matrix, minerals, and bacterial DNA of the organisms, ensuring the colony doesn’t reassemble.

How do you get rid of biofilms in Your House?

Administering steam vapor will assist in reaching and killing those hard to reach bacteria, allowing a longer time between biofilm appearances. Targeted use of an oxidizer like household bleach or oxygen bleach, used according to directions, may remove discolorations caused by biofilms.

How do antimicrobial chemicals neutralize biofilm?

In addition, the antimicrobial chemicals are neutralized by the components of the matrix and the debris it contains. Like dental plaque, biofilm must be agitated, broken up, and removed before an antimicrobial chemical (in the example of plaque – mouthwash) will be effective.
